#b15846 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b15846 is composed of 69.4% red, 34.5%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.3% magenta, 60.5%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 10.1 degrees, a saturation of 43.3% and a lightness of 48.4%. #b15846 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b08c with #630000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#b15846 color description : Dark moderate red.
#b15846 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b15846 has RGB values of R:177, G:88,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.5, Y:0.6,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11622470.

Shades and Tints of #b15846
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080403 is the darkest color, while #fdfaf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b15846
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#827876 is the less saturated color, while #f42c04 is the most saturated one.
